Osama bin Laden Audiotape

Go baby go!!

Osama bin Laden has released an audiotape on Al Queda's favorite tv channel, Al Jazeera. He proposes a a long term truce with the United States.

I think that I can speak for the President on this one. Osama, please sent your exact coordinates, and you'll have your reply in short order.

